What is Web Design?
Website design is the process of creating the aesthetics and user experience of a website. It involves both aesthetic considerations and technical implementation, ensuring that the web page is not only attractive but also functional.
Modern web design often includes:
Responsive design
User experience best practices
Brand alignment
Search engine friendly structure
Speed and performance

How to Create a Website
Building a website is a organized process. Here are the major phases:
1. Requirement Gathering
Understand your purpose. Who is your target audience? What do you want to achieve? This step includes:
Setting objectives
Deciding on features
Planning your content
2. Website Address and Storage
You need a URL and place to store your site:
Register your site
Select a hosting provider
Connect the domain to the hosting
3. Creating the Website
This is the hands-on phase where the design and structure come to life:
Go custom with HTML/CSS/JS
Design wireframes
Add your logo, images, and content
Ensure responsive design
4. Making Your Site Search Engine Friendly
Your site should not only look good but also be optimized for Google:
Use proper heading structure
Compress images
Add alt tags for images
5. Go Live & Keep It Fresh
After testing, it’s time to publish. But it doesn’t end there:
Use tools like Google Analytics
Update content regularly
Keep security strong

Tips for Great Web Design
Keep it Simple – Less is more.
Mobile First – Over 60% of traffic is mobile.
No slow pages – Speed affects SEO and UX.
Clear CTAs – Guide your visitors to act.
Consistent look – Make your site memorable.
Content is King – Quality content keeps people engaged.
